Pyramid of Meidum - Unique Stepped Pyramid

Pyramid of Meidum is an ancient pyramid located in the Meidum area, about 100 kilometers south of Cairo, Egypt. It is notable for its early pyramid construction and its historical significance in the development of pyramid design.

Overview

  • Location: Meidum, near the modern village of El-Hawarya, about 100 km south of Cairo.
  • Significance: The Pyramid of Meidum is considered an important step in the evolution of pyramid construction, transitioning from the step pyramid to the true smooth-sided pyramid.

Visitor Fee

  • Entry Fee:
    • The fee to visit the Pyramid of Meidum is generally around 80 EGP (about $5 USD) for foreign visitors.
    • Fees may vary, and additional costs might apply for guided tours or photography permits.

Getting There

  • Transportation:
    • By Car: The pyramid is accessible by car from Cairo. The journey takes about 1.5 to 2 hours, depending on traffic.
    • By Tour: Many tours from Cairo include a visit to Meidum along with other pyramids and archaeological sites.

What to See and Do

  1. Pyramid of Meidum:
    • Description: The pyramid is an early example of a transition from step pyramids to smooth-sided pyramids. Originally built as a step pyramid, it was later modified to form a true pyramid.
    • Significance: It provides important insights into the development of pyramid architecture in ancient Egypt.
  2. Collapsed Outer Casing:
    • Description: Much of the pyramid’s outer casing has collapsed, exposing the internal structure.
    • Significance: This collapse allows for a better understanding of the construction methods used.
  3. Burial Chamber:
    • Description: The pyramid contains a burial chamber, although it is not typically open to the public.
    • Significance: Offers insights into the funerary practices of the period.
  4. Surrounding Tombs:
    • Description: Several tombs of nobles and officials from the Old Kingdom are located near the pyramid.
    • Significance: Provides additional context to the pyramid and its historical significance.

Why People Enjoy Coming Here

  • Architectural Significance: The pyramid is an important example of the evolution of pyramid construction.
  • Historical Interest: Offers insights into early pyramid-building techniques and ancient Egyptian engineering.
  • Less Crowded: Compared to the more famous pyramids at Giza, Meidum is often less crowded, offering a more tranquil experience.

List of Activities

  • Exploring the Pyramid: Examine the structure and understand its place in the history of pyramid construction.
  • Viewing the Collapsed Casing: Observe the effects of time and construction modifications.
  • Visiting Nearby Tombs: Explore the surrounding tombs to gain a broader understanding of the era.

Nearby Attractions

  • Pyramids of Giza: The famous pyramids and the Sphinx, located further north near Cairo.
  • Saqqara: The site of the Step Pyramid of Djoser and other important Old Kingdom tombs.
  • Dashur: Home to the Bent Pyramid and the Red Pyramid, important examples of early pyramid construction.

Pyramid of Meidum offers a unique perspective on the development of ancient Egyptian architecture and is a valuable site for those interested in the evolution of pyramid design.
